Red Velvet Chocolate Cream Pie Big Bear's Wife

How to make Red Velvet Whoopie Pies: Mix the wet ingredients. Add in the sifted flour mixture. Scoop the batter into rounds on the prepared baking sheets and bake. Add the cream cheese filling ingredients to a bowl and beat until creamy. Scoop the filling onto the cooled red velvet cakes. Sandwich together and serve.

Fudgy Red Velvet Cake Pie from my Pinterest Party

Add the vanilla and the red food coloring; beat well. Beat in the cocoa powder. Add eggs, one at a time, beating several minutes after each. Spoon into crust and smooth top. Cover with a piece of waxed paper sprayed with cooking spray. Use plastic wrap to cover the pie and the waxed paper. Chill for 3 hours or more.

Red Velvet Chocolate Cream Pie Imperial Sugar

Prepare the pie crust. Very carefully sprinkle the chocolate chips on the bottom of the pie crust. and set aside. Melt the butter and set aside. In a medium bowl, mix together 3/4 cup of the sugar, baking powder, cocoa, 3 of the eggs, extract, and melted butter. Add in the food coloring and whisk together until the mixture is smooth.

No Bake Red Velvet Pie THIS IS NOT DIET FOOD

Preheat oven to 350 degrees and roll out pie crusts into pie pans. Prepare cake mix according to instructions on back (Duncan Hines calls for 3 eggs, 1-1/4 cup water, and 1/3 cup oil). Mix well and pour into 2 refrigerated pie crusts in pans. Bake for 30-35 minutes or until crusts are golden brown and toothpick inserted in center comes out clean.
